First time that we've had a reason to say that in days. Sorry, but I'm still pretty salty about them trading up for players that would have likely been there when they drafted,

ummmm... it was curious that both Baun & Trautman were still available when we traded for them (and in Baun's case we had been trying to trade for an hour to move up to get him... we were lucky we did... may have even screwed the Rams in the process)

Baun had a 2nd round grade and we got him in the mid 3rd

Trautman had a late 2nd-early 3rd grade and we got him during the comp pick section of round 3 (so... very late 3rd)

quote:

then wasting a 6th for next year to get back into the 7th to draft a mediocre at best QB who they could have gotten with one of this years picks that they pissed away by trading up for the others.

you do realize that...

A) 6th & 7th round picks are typically long-term projects anyway... Marques Colston is the exception that proves the rule

B) if Stevens pans out... it won't be b/c he's a pocket-passing QB... it'll be b/c he's Taysom Hill v2.0... so calling him a "mediocre at best QB" is extremely short-sighted

(ETA: C) we REALLY wanted to sign Stevens as a UDFA but got wind he was going to sign elsewhere so we had to draft him to get his rights

D) Our roster was already pretty much full and wasn't going to be able to sign 7-8 draft picks AND UDFAs)
